ledcomp 09-18-2007, 02:01 AM I have a pioneer AVIC-N3 installed in my '03 Z4 with the factory amp.
The factory amp in a '03 is speaker level input. Later year Z4's used a fiber optic cable for the input to the amp. I am not sure when they started this. Anyway the Pioneer navigation works great.
